This paper consists of two parts, which are as follows: PART ONE: reviews;1.Taking reptile for example, two types of sex determining mechanisms were discussed;2.The characteristic of Sox, function in development processes of Sox, two special Sox gene, the future trends of researches on the Sox gene and further research on SRY/Sry's downstream genes were reviewed and commented.PART TWO: studies;l.The Sox gene of Dinodon refozonatum was amplified by using a pair of primers which can amplify the conservative motif (HMG-box )of human SRY gene .The amplification band was observed in both male and female Dinodon refozonatum , whose length was consistent with that of human SRY gene, which about 220bp. The result of SSCP analysis showed that there were many differences in the Sox gene sequence between Dinodon refozonatum and human, and there was a few differences between male and female Dinodon refozonatum.2.Using a pair of degenerate primers based on the conservative region, HMG-box, of Human SRY gene, six different fragments were amplified from either female or male Dinodon refozonatum, then cloned by using pMD18-T Vector and sequenced. The sequence result indicates that they show high homology to Human SOX genes, and the identities to human SOX genes in the DNA sequence and the amino acid sequence are 91%, 89%, 91%, 91%, 85%, 92%, and 96%, 96%, 98%, 100%, 100%, 96%, respectively, which may be concluded that Sox genes are highly conservative in phylogenetic.3.In the paper, the Sox gene expression analysis of different tissues from Dinodon refozonatum was studied by using RT-PCR. An expression was observed in testicle in male, ovaries in female, and brain, spleen, heart in both male and female. The Sox gene sequence of expression from the testicle and ovaries was cloned using RT-PCR products. The results of clone revealed that the Sox gene of expression in testicle are Sox3, and that is Sox22 in the ovaries. This suggests that Sox gene are important role on the sex determination.Our work provides molecular data for the study of Sex-determining mechanism of Dinodon refozonatum, and offers the proof for the conservation of Sox genes' evolution.
